Section 461-B:2 - Jurisdiction
I. The court shall have exclusive original jurisdiction over all proceedings determining whether a minor should be emancipated in whole or in part.
II. The court may retain jurisdiction over the emancipated minor prior to the minor's eighteenth birthday.
III. The court shall close the case when the minor reaches the age of 18.
